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04699031770 068895 75354 282
708 9382279397
708 9382279397
5174133 34714559 0823156719
All about undefined
Interested in learning more?
708 9382279397
5174133 34714559 0823156719
See more
9170092 69017909284 28998697
90444286 4854 6786726
See more
77 59341171
01206495 650488 95385088 679 285
See more